E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
DB2死锁
SQL Server 查询是否
死锁
与解决办法
Sys.SysProcesses系统表是一个很重要的系统视图,主要用来定位与解决SqlServer的阻塞和
死锁
视图中主要的字段:1.Spid:SqlServr会话ID2.Kpid:Windows线程ID3
数据库渣渣
·
2025-02-28 23:56
sql
物联网串口综述
串口接口:通常使用DB9或
DB2
5连接器,常见于电脑、嵌入式系统、工业控制设备等。2.工作原理数据在
reset2021
·
2025-02-28 13:12
物联网
物联网
基于oracle linux的 DBI/DBD 标准化安装文档
其是perl连接数据库的最优方法,他支持包括Orcale,Sybase,mysql,
db2
等绝大多数的数据库,下面将简要介绍其安装方法。
·
2025-02-27 13:54
linux
redission的原理
它的锁机制基于Redis的原子性操作:使用SETNX(SETifNoteXists)命令尝试获取锁,并设置一个过期时间(防止
死锁
)。通过Lua脚本确保锁的释放是原子性的,只有持有锁的客户端才能释放锁。
深圳卢先生
·
2025-02-27 10:33
java
避免
死锁
的方式
1、加锁顺序保持一致2、加锁不成功,立即释放所有抢占到的锁3、银行家算法银行家算法:使用向量维护所有闲置资源每个进程不断申请的资源向量已知比如P0进程需要申请a向量,还需要申请b向量P1进程需要申请c向量,还需要申请d向量通过预判演算出一种安全序列,谁先申请谁后申请,谁先释放,释放后在申请。争取实现资源的最大化利用。但是这种算法不现实,因为每个进程申请的资源是不可预知。每个进程请求资源时,先预判是
蜗牛^^O^
·
2025-02-26 03:11
java
Redis是如何实现分布式锁的?使用中遇到过什么问题?如何解决的?红锁和set NX 有什么区别?
EX30:锁自动过期时间,避免
死锁
。解锁:通过Lua脚本实现原子性验证与删除操作:ifredis.call("get"
·
2025-02-25 20:19
redis分布式锁原子性
Java进阶指南:高级面试问题与精辟解答(四)
JMM的作用是确保在多线程环境下,各个线程对共享变量的操作能够按照预期的顺序执行,从而避免并发问题,如数据竞争、
死锁
等。2.请解释一下什么是Java中的强引用
Xs_layla
·
2025-02-25 17:06
java
面试题分享
java
面试
开发语言
深入理解 ABA 问题与退让策略:Go 语言实现与优化
深入理解ABA问题与退让策略:Go语言实现与优化在并发编程中,无锁数据结构(Lock-FreeDataStructures)因其高性能和避免
死锁
的特性而备受关注。
老赵不会写代码
·
2025-02-25 14:13
go语言
golang
开发语言
后端
华为GaussDB相关整理
一文了解华为Gauss数据库:开发历程、OLTP&OLAP特点、行式&列式存储,及与Oracle和AWS对比GaussDB1001.0.1产品文档Gauss
DB2
00产品文档
NorthrendSnow
·
2025-02-24 23:22
数据库
GaussDB
第二十六天:WEB攻防-通用漏洞&SQL注入&Sqlmap&Oracle&Mongodb&
DB2
等
数据库注入-联合猜解-Oracle&MongodbOracle参考:https://www.cnblogs.com/peterpan0707007/p/8242119.html测回显:and1=2unionselect‘1’,‘2’fromdual爆库:and1=2unionselect‘1’,(selecttable_namefromuser_tableswhererownum=1)fromdu
新奇八
·
2025-02-24 19:57
网络安全
mongodb
sql
oracle
网络安全之攻防笔记--通用安全漏洞SQL注入&sqlmap&Oracle&mongodb&
DB2
通用安全漏洞SQL注入&sqlmap&Oracle&mongodb&
DB2
数据库类型ACCESS特性没数据库用户没数据库权限没数据库查询参数没有高权限注入说法暴力猜解,借助字典得到数据注入方式联合注入偏移注入表名列名猜解不到偏移注入
Dawndddddd
·
2025-02-24 18:22
web安全
笔记
安全
sql
Oracle 19C RU补丁升级,从19.7to19.25 -单机
1.环境信息:角色数据库IP地址数据库版本数据库名称源端单实例172.30.21.19119.7hfzc
db2
.安装准备用rman备份数据库,再备份下oracle目录:命令:tarzavforacle.tar
莳花微语
·
2025-02-24 13:18
Oracle
数据库
oracle
死锁
的产生与四个必要条件
文章目录
死锁
的产生与四个必要条件引言1.什么是
死锁
?
和烨
·
2025-02-24 04:09
其它
java
jvm
银行家算法详解:避免
死锁
的经典解决方案
如果资源分配不当,可能会导致
死锁
,进而使得系统无法正常运行。
沉默的煎蛋
·
2025-02-23 01:54
算法
java
数据结构
哈希算法
散列表
在虚拟机上安装MySQL和Hive
SQL-HQL(二)数据库与数据仓库(三)Hive的适用场景二、下载、安装和配置MySQL(一)下载MySQL组件压缩包(二)将MySQL组件压缩包上传到虚拟机(三)删除系统自带的MariaDB1、查询maria
db2
酒城译痴无心剑
·
2025-02-22 06:23
数据库编程世界
hive
mysql
数据库
hashMap的理解
hashMap的理解一、HashMap简介put原理get原理二、哈希碰撞三、与HashTable的区别1.HashTable介绍2.区别最后、常见问题一、HashMap中的“
死锁
”是怎么回事一、HashMap
敲键盘的小猴子
·
2025-02-22 00:55
Java基础
java
hashmap
链表
[杂学笔记]TCP的三次握手与四次挥手、SYN洪水、TCP可靠性传输的体现、如何解决
死锁
问题、数组和队列的区别与优势、进程间通信的方式、为什么视频音频适合用UDP协议
目录1.TCP的三次握手与四次挥手三次握手四次挥手2.SYN洪水3.TCP可靠性传输的体现4.如何解决
死锁
5.数组和队列的区别与优势6.进程间通信的方式7.视频音频适用于UDP协议1.TCP的三次握手与四次挥手三次握手客户端会先发送
北顾南栀倾寒
·
2025-02-21 20:21
笔记
tcp/ip
网络
开发语言
音视频
如何排查定位java中的
死锁
一、服务
死锁
,Linux遇难题在当今数字化时代,微服务架构凭借其高可扩展性、灵活性和易于维护等优势,成为了众多企业构建大型应用系统的首选架构模式。
编程巫师
·
2025-02-19 18:00
java
java
运维
开发语言
ReentrantLock
synchronized是JVM级别的,隐式获得释放锁,不会导致
死锁
。
·
2025-02-17 15:41
lock
C/C++开发 - gcc编译器
C/C++开发-gcc编译器1.介绍2.编译器和调试器的安装2.1安装GCC、G
DB2
.2确认安装成功2.3CMake安装3编译文件3.1编译过程3.2g++重要编译参数1.介绍GCC编译器支持编译Go
五讲四美好青年呀
·
2025-02-17 03:56
C/C++开发
c语言
c++
开发语言
大厂学院 雷丰阳 JUC 学习笔记
2.从代码的形式上:synchronized在发生异常时会主动释放锁,lock需要我们在finally语句中释放,不然会
死锁
;通过lock可以知道锁有没有获取成功,synchronied不行3.从性能上
偷偷儿
·
2025-02-16 21:40
学习
笔记
java
双端搭建个人博客
1.准备工作确保你的两个虚拟机都安装了以下软件:虚拟机1(Web服务器):Apache2,PHP虚拟机2(数据库服务器):Maria
DB2
.安装步骤虚拟机1(Web服务器)安装Apache2和PHP更新系统包列表
宇宙第一小趴菜
·
2025-02-16 02:15
Vmware
linux
wordpress
Oracle DBA日常任务——查杀
死锁
Oracle的锁分为两大类,一类就是极为常见的DML事务锁,是为保障数据库系统数据一致性而存在的锁,其中分共享锁、排它锁等,不同的DBMS对这类锁的实现参差不齐;另一大类锁就是DDL级锁,这类锁一般出现在开发或发布时候,一旦出现比较棘手。下面就两类所的锁查找和灭杀做一个阐述。1、查找DML锁selectp.spid,s.sid,s.serial#,s.username,s.machine,s.os
薛定谔之死猫
·
2025-02-15 05:08
脚本语言编程
oracle
任务
session
object
kill
access
php mongodb分组查询,Laravel使用MongoDB复杂的查询
1、Laravel使用的mongodb库composerrequirejenssegers/mongo
db2
、分组查询用户表中包含city_id:城市IDsex:性别,1男,2女age:年龄需要通过城市
weixin_39633165
·
2025-02-15 04:31
php
mongodb分组查询
高级系统架构设计师-计算机系统基础知识-进程管理
目录进程的基本概念(重点--三态图)前趋图(重点)进程资源图(重点)进程的同步和互斥(重点)进程调度(次重点)进程调度算法
死锁
(重点)线程(了解)引入线程的原因进程的基本概念(重点–三态图)进程的组成:
杰尼龟的知识花园
·
2025-02-14 10:13
高级系统架构设计师(软考)
进程管理
系统架构师
前趋图
进程资源图
同步和互斥
进程调度
死锁
Python编程实例-深入了解Python多线程
Python多线程1、Python中的线程2、启动一个线程3、守护线程(DaemonThreads)4、处理多个线程5、使用ThreadPoolExector6、竞争条件7、使用Lock实现基本同步8、
死锁
视觉与物联智能
·
2025-02-14 09:29
Python编程实例
python
开发语言
pycharm
多线程
并发
【python】并发编程——多线程
2ThreadinPython2.1threading2.1.1示例2.1.2关于线程返回值设置保存运行结果的全局变量重写Thread类2.2concurrent.future线程池2.2.1例程2.2.2
死锁
的情况相互等待
南隅。
·
2025-02-14 08:25
python
开发语言
【Linux】【进程】
死锁
【Linux】【进程】
死锁
死锁
多个线程/进程之间并行执行竞争访问共享资源添加互斥锁但是由于互斥锁设计不当,导致多个线程或进程形成了“相互等待”的关系。
钟离墨笺
·
2025-02-12 21:24
Linux
linux
运维
服务器
db2
安装包v10.5_LINUX安装
db2
V10.5步骤
LINUX安装
db2
V10.5步骤2017-04-0110:08:35|分类:
db2
|举报|字号订阅下载LOFTER我的照片书|转自:http://blog.csdn.net/hanzheng260561728
樱桃Anne
·
2025-02-12 14:29
db2安装包v10.5
Java多线程-并发编程锁Synchronized和Lock
目录可见性和顺序性锁的分类可重入锁可中断锁公平锁读写锁锁的级别锁为什么要分级别锁有哪些级别synchronized锁升级原理锁的实现synchronized和ReentrantLocksynchronized和Lock
死锁
问题怎么防止
死锁
线程安全的两个方面一个是执行控制和内存可见
骆驼整理说
·
2025-02-12 00:24
Java基础
java
jvm
后端
分布式
架构
深入了解Text2SQL开源项目(Chat2DB、SQL Chat 、Wren AI 、Vanna)
深入了解Text2SQL开源项目(Chat2DB、SQLChat、WrenAI、Vanna)前言1.Chat2
DB2
.SQLChat3.WrenAI4.Vanna前言在数据驱动决策的时代,将自然语言查询转化为结构化查询语言
m0_74824483
·
2025-02-12 00:20
面试
学习路线
阿里巴巴
开源
sql
人工智能
Java多线程和并发编程面试题和参考答案100多道(持续更新)
目录描述线程的生命周期及其状态什么是守护线程,并举例说明其用途比较synchronized和volatile关键字的使用场景和区别什么是
死锁
,并举例说明如何避免创建线程有哪几种方式,并比较它们的优缺点什么是线程池
大模型大数据攻城狮
·
2025-02-11 23:18
java
面试
线程
进程
并发
读写锁
Python Subprocess库在使用中可能存在的安全风险总结_python subprocess漏洞如何避免
处理方案:那
死锁
问题如何避免呢?官方文档里推荐使用Popen.communicate()。这个方法会把输出放在内存,而不是管道里,所以这时候上限就和内存大小有关了,一般不会有问题。
2501_90245112
·
2025-02-11 03:46
python
安全
开发语言
golang使用sqlite3,开启wal模式,并发读写
因为sqlite是基于文件的,所以默认情况下,sqlite是不支持并发读写的,即写操作会阻塞其他操作,同时sqlite也很容易就产生
死锁
。
raoxiaoya
·
2025-02-09 14:21
数据库相关
golang
golang
sqlite
5000字带你精通golang sync包的所有姿势
但是,并发编程也会带来一些挑战,比如数据竞争、
死锁
、内存泄漏等。为了解决这些问题,golang提供了一个标准库sync,它包含了一些高性能的同步原语,可以帮助我们更好地管理并发状态和资源。
bactcolor
·
2025-02-09 04:04
go随笔
golang
开发语言
后端
多线程——保证线程安全
目录多线程——保证线程安全含义如何保证线程安全具体方法volatile关键字保证可见性禁止重排序synchronized关键字保证原子性防止
死锁
原因后果检查
死锁
解决方法不积跬步,无以至千里;不积小流,无以成江海
小叮当不懒
·
2025-02-09 02:22
Java
java
建议收藏】2024年技术前沿——数据库分类及其在具体业务场景中的应用
下面是对数据库类型及其具体业务场景的详细讲解:文章目录1.关系型数据库(RDBMS)1.1.MySQL1.2.PostgreSQL1.3.Oracle1.4.SQLServer2.非关系型数据库(NoSQL)2.1.Mongo
DB2
.2
今晚务必早点睡
·
2025-02-08 20:33
面试必备
架构设计
运维
数据库
分类
数据挖掘
Linux Signal Handler
死锁
问题
Linux上的程序可以注册信号处理函数(signalhandler)用于处理信号,signalhandler不能随便调用,否则可能一不留神就
死锁
了,我们曾在这个问题上反复踩坑。
·
2025-02-08 02:24
c++linux
MySQL
死锁
案例分析(1)插入意向锁
insert语句导致的
死锁
案例分析。作者:操盛春,爱可生技术专家,公众号『一树一溪』作者,专注于研究MySQL和OceanBase源码。
·
2025-02-07 22:17
mysql数据库
二、Java并发编程之ReentrantLock、Java内存模型
B站黑马课程文章目录4.AQS4.1锁的活跃性
死锁
哲学家就餐问题活锁饥饿4.2AQS4.3ReentrantLockReentrantLock原理ReentrantLock基础ReentrantLock
wxygf
·
2025-02-06 19:03
Java
java
jvm
servlet
嵌入式面试高频八股文面试题及参考答案
什么是
死锁
?请举例说明如何避免
死锁
的发生。请解释进程和线程的区别。请解释同步和互斥的概念,并给出示例。请解释内存管理中的动态内存分配和静态内存分配的区别。请解释堆栈和队列的数据结构及其应用场景。
大模型大数据攻城狮
·
2025-02-06 14:32
多线程
资源竞争
看门狗
开源软件
Iot
单片机
MacBook M1安装Mongodb---kalrry
MacBookM1安装Mongodb---kalrry前言一、MacBookM1安装Mongodb1、brew方式安装Mongo
DB2
、编写配置文件3、配置环境变量(可跳过)4、验证mogodb是否安装成功
kalrry
·
2025-02-06 06:33
Mac配置记录
mongodb
数据库
database
MongoDB学习笔记-解析jsonCommand内容
相关依赖包org.springframework.bootspring-boot-starter-data-mongo
db2
.4.2部分代码@ResourceprotectedMongoPropertiesmongoProperties
人生偌只如初见
·
2025-02-06 05:57
MongoDB
mongodb
笔记
java
分析一下MySQL
死锁
日志
1.准备工作创建测试表:CREATETABLE`t1`(`id`intunsignedNOTNULLAUTO_INCREMENT,`i1`intDEFAULT'0',PRIMARYKEY(`id`)USINGBTREE,KEY`idx_i1`(`i1`))ENGINE=InnoDBDEFAULTCHARSET=utf8mb3;插入测试数据:INSERTINTO`t1`(`id`,`i1`)VALU
北欧人写代码
·
2025-02-05 17:59
mysql
数据库
SQL server 和 mysql 自动排序生成序列号
除此之外,当然还有Oracle、
DB2
数据库用于大型企业商业应用。sqlserver排序有四个函数分别为:row_number顺序生成序列号ran
weixin_42029613
·
2025-02-05 06:39
SQL
mysql
【JavaEE基础与高级 第49章】Java中的线程等待和唤醒、线程
死锁
、常用的线程池类(多线程下篇含线程池的使用及原理)
voidnotifyAll()代码演示⚡注意事项1演示⚡注意事项2演示3、线程等待和唤醒的概述总结4、线程等待和唤醒的注意事项5、wait和sleep的区别6、等待和唤醒的案例代码演示1代码演示2二、线程
死锁
KJ.JK
·
2025-02-05 03:18
JavaEE进阶教程系列
线程等待和唤醒
Runnable
Callable
线程的六个状态
线程死锁
KaiwuDB 受邀亮相 2024 数博会
KaiwuDB受邀携一众产品亮相大会,重点展示了分布式多模数据库Kaiwu
DB2
.0及其在物联网海量异构数据管理分析的落地应用,现场引来众多客户伙伴们的热烈关注。
KaiwuDB 数据库
·
2025-02-05 03:46
kaiwudb
数博会
GBASE日期计算
在进行数据迁移的过程中(
DB2
–>GBASE)涉及到日期计算函数的改写:原式子如下:SELECTTIMESTAMP('1900-01-01')+INT(LEFT(MAX(DB_TIMESTAMP),3)
shirsl
·
2025-02-04 08:26
算法
数据库
mysql
死锁
排查_mysql
死锁
问题排查
应用访问Mysql数据库的时候,如果业务逻辑写的不严谨,不规范,就会发生
死锁
,如果此业务逻辑调用并发高,则业务日志经常会有
死锁
的错误日志产生。
字节全栈_BjO
·
2025-02-03 21:54
mysql
android
数据库
操作系统知识速记:
死锁
操作系统知识速记:
死锁
什么是
死锁
?
死锁
是指两个或多个进程因争夺资源而造成的一种相互等待的状态,进程间形成循环等待,导致所有进程均无法继续执行。
无限大.
·
2025-02-02 19:27
操作系统知识速记
java
linux
服务器
上一页
1
2
3
4
5
6
7
8
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他